Raptor Persecution UK: Scottish Government makes unlikely claim to be monitoring avian flu in gamebirds
Last week, amid widespread concerns about gamebird-shooting during the current avian flu epidemic, the RSPB called for a moratorium on gamebird releases to help limit the catastrophic spread of this highly contagious virus (see here).
